I purchased the Easyway book a couple of years ago. I read the book and stopped for a week but then I started again. I repeated this a few more times until finally I almost gave up on quitting! I couldn’t understand why I could feel so elated about quitting after I had read the book and then I could start again so easily. I consider myself to be an intelligent woman so you can imagine my frustration at the fact that there was something I was not understanding! I decided to read the book one more time. This time I read it slowly and I wrote down important points and highlighted passages that I felt I had to “get into my head”. It was then that I finally realised that I had removed all of the associations with smoking, except for one. Once I recognised the particular association, understood it, and removed it, I was finally free! I also found it helped to keep the book with me as well as my personal statement so that I could refer to them when needed. Please don’t misunderstand me – I still believe that this is the only way and the easiest way to stop smoking. Please believe that if for some reason it doesn’t quite “sink in” the first time that you should not give up on quitting! It took me a few goes, but i did it! It is totally worth it because you just feel so amazing. Best wishes to a anyone who is reading the book or watching the DVD in their quest to be a non-smoker.
